相关文章
如何使用基类指针迭代派生类对象
如果我们想使用基类指针迭代指向的派生类对象,我们需要在基类中声明返回迭代器的虚函数begin和end,然后在派生类中实现begin和end,这样我们就可以使用基类指针指向派生类后使用其迭代器了。
#include<iostream>
#include<vector>…
建站知识
2024/11/24 5:00:59
halcon3D学习备份
目录 xyz_to_object_model_3d 1 gen_object_model_3d_from_points 1 object_model_3d_to_xyz 2 segment_object_model_3d 2 prepare_object_model_3d 4 distance_object_model_3d 5 area_object_model_3d 7 project_object_model_3d 8 surface_normals_object_model_3d 9 sampl…
建站知识
2024/11/24 5:01:06
23-system-V 信号量
本质上是计数器 作用 保护共享资源
互斥 一个时刻只能一个进程来访问资源,强调唯一性同步 强调顺序,有多个进程访问资源,按照顺序来访问
信号量的用法
定义一个唯一key(ftok)构造一个信号量(semget&…
建站知识
2024/11/24 5:01:16
全面详解Java并发编程:从基础到高级应用
全面详解Java并发编程:从基础到高级应用
Java并发编程是Java开发中一个非常重要的领域,涉及多线程编程技术,用于提高程序的性能和响应能力。并发编程在多核处理器上特别有用,因为它可以同时执行多个任务,从而提高应用…
建站知识
2024/11/24 5:04:37
element-ui表格全选
项目场景:
根据项目需求,要求在表格外加【全选】复选框,切换分页也需将每一行都勾选上 实现方式:
借用element-ui文档的这几个方法和属性 <el-checkboxv-model"checkAll"change"handleCheckAllChange"&g…
建站知识
2024/11/24 5:04:46
记录深度学习GPU配置,下载CUDA与cuDnn,安装tensorflow
目标下载:
cuda 11.0.1_451.22 win10.exe cudnn-11.0-windows-x64-v8.0.2.39.zip
Anaconda的安装请看别的博主的,这里不再赘述 看看自己电脑的cuda 方法一:打开英伟达面板查看 方法二:使用命令行
随便找个文件夹,在顶部路径输入"cmd" 输入下面命令
nvidia-smi 我…
建站知识
2024/11/24 5:04:43
Linux开发工具(个人使用)
Linux开发工具 1.Linux yum软件包管理器1.1Linux安装程序有三种方式1.2注意事项1.3如何查看,安装,卸载软件包1.3.1查看软件包1.3.2安装软件包1.3.3卸载软件 2.Linux vim编辑器2.1vim的基本操作2.2vim正常模式命令集2.3vim底行模式命令集2.4vim配置 3.Lin…
建站知识
2024/11/24 5:04:44
【面试】生成class文件的编译器有哪些?
目录 1. 说明2. javac3. IDE(集成开发环境)中的编译器3.1 Eclipse编译器3.2 IntelliJ IDEA编译器 1. 说明
1.javac和IDE中的编译器是最常用的和主要的。2.这些编译器都能够将Java源代码编译为可在JVM上执行的字节码文件,是实现Java跨平台特性的关键。3.选择编译器时…
建站知识
2024/11/24 5:04:46